## Service Account: reminder-runner

Owner: Platform team at Bristlecone Health Systems.

Purpose: nightly job that sends appointment reminders for the Larkfield Clinic scheduler. Runs at 02:00 local, retries twice, then pages on-call.

Scope: read-only on appointments, send-only on the Chirp notification service. No patient record access.

Rotation: quarterly. If reminders stop, check job logs first, then credential validity. The key currently in use is shown below.

app token of faduf-fahap = qvz11-oVDfodQjTcO

// Encoding sniffing for user-uploaded text files in Saltgrass.
// We check BOM first, then a capped statistical pass (8 KB max)
// to avoid unbounded reads on hostile uploads. Ambiguous files
// fall back to this constant rather than guessing, which closed
// the smuggling vector flagged in the last audit. Fixed as of the
// build noted below.

trace token, bawif-tajof: htk14_21e308fc7b4137

// Client setup for the Fernwick CSV Import Wizard (v3 pipeline).
// Reviewer note: the wizard batches rows in chunks of 500 and retries
// transient failures against the Harlow staging gateway before falling
// back to the Dunmore queue. Column mapping is resolved at construction
// time, so any schema drift must be caught here, not downstream.
// The client authenticates against the internal Marleybone validation
// service; the key it expects is provided on the next line.

API key for kajeg-tajop: qvz3-w1m

MANAGEMENT MEETING MINUTES — Heads of Department

Present: L. Farrow, T. Obende, K. Strand.

Topic: customer concentration. Wrenfield Components now represents 41% of revenue, up from 33%. Farrow flagged contract renewal risk in Q1. Agreed actions: accelerate the Dunmore pipeline, cap further Wrenfield-specific capex, and stress-test cash under a 50% volume loss. Obende to report mitigation options in two weeks. Strand to brief sales leads. Confidential planning note appended below for heads of department only.

board note of kafof-yahag: Druaelox Foods plans to raise the Holwyn list price by 35 percent in July.